I just got off the phone with John Sneed. We discussed an idea John came up with which is very generous and a good idea. John will sponsor a team bass fishing tournament on Roosevelt Lake, at Cholla Ramp on August 21 from safe light until 1 PM. The winning team(s) will be entered into the Roosevelt Lake FLW Series Tournament. One as a Pro, the other as a Co-angler. Here is the way it will work, it costs $2350 to enter a Pro ($2000) and a Co-angler ($350) so if the entry fee is $120 per boat, and 20 boats show up we'll make enough to enter a team. If 40 boats show up we'll enter two teams! If an odd number shows up like 30 boats, John will take out about $300 for the cost of permits and insurance that he will pay up front, and the rest will be paid back in cash to 2nd and 3rd place in the tournament. All standard tournament rules apply (just like All-Star tournaments). Note that John will not make any money on this tournament. Everything except for the permit and insurance costs will go toward entering anglers into the FLW tournament or will be paid back in a cash payout.
